How they compare
Bangladesh currently reports 119,880 1000 USD against 112,204 1000 USD in New Zealand, a difference of 7,676 1000 USD.
That makes Bangladesh's figure about 1.1 times New Zealand's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was New Zealand ahead.
Bangladesh ranks 41st and New Zealand ranks 43rd of 210 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Bangladesh averaged higher in 2 and New Zealand in 1.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
